Iskandar Regional Development Authority (IRDA)

“IRDA Act 2007 (Act 664) empowers IRDA to facilitate the promotion, planning, processing

and infrastructure development.”

Collaboration with relevant authorities ensuring seamless service delivery to investors (example: one-stop-centre to fast track approval and provide customer service)

Supported by the Prime Minister and Chief Minister of Johor, both Joint Chairmen of the IRDA Members of Authority and esteemed Advisory Council

Integrated planning to ensure world-class benchmarks are adopted in development, for example in transportation, urban design, safety and security etc.

IRDA was established through an Act of Parliament to deliver on the Iskandar Malaysia

vision.

IRDA

Page 7: ISKANDAR MALAYSIA'S VALUE PROPOSITION IN F&A SECTOR

ISKANDAR REGIONAL DEVELOPMENT AUTHORITY (IRDA)

7

Roles and Responsibilities of IRDA

Master Planning (inclusive of Social Planning)

Economic Planning Clusters

Recommend policies, laws, actions and incentives

Brand guardian of Iskandar Malaysia as an investment destination

Promote private and public investments in Iskandar Malaysia

Disseminate information to investors and public

Monitor and align sector developments

Coordinate and monitor enabler developments

Principal coordinating agent for approval

Trends and Prospects in Iskandar Malaysia

Expenditure on R&D is growing and more emphasis has

been made on agricultural biotechnology Vast potential for Malaysia to be the key global herbal

ingredient producer;

Malaysia is listed as the 12th most bio-diversified nation in the world

Ranked 4th in Asia with more than 13,050

species of flowering plants and 1,200 species of medicinal plants

The halal market is a rapidly expanding business with 1.8 billion consumers worldwide and annual revenue of

estimated at RM6.5 trillion annually (63% for F&B

products)

Abstract

Iskandar Malaysia has been showing consistent, quality growth in investment since 2006 and this growth trend is projected to continue;

Iskandar Malaysia has the necessary infrastructure, facilities and core industries in place to support the growing Biotechnology and Halal products and services sector for prospective investors to explore;

Iskandar Malaysia has improved connectivity with surrounding regions and countries and able to play the role as a true hub for Biotechnology and Halal products and services.

Ascendas is Asia’s leading provider of business space solutions with more than 30 years of experience across the region. Based in Singapore, Ascendas has built a strong regional presence and serves a global clientele of over 2,600 customers in 30 cities across 10 countries including Singapore, China, India, South Korea and Australia. The total space managed is more than 56.9 million square feet with a value exceeding S$15.9 bil.

Flagship projects include:

- Singapore Science Park - International Tech Park Bangalore, India - Dalian Ascendas IT Park, China - Ascendas-Protrade Tech Park, Vietnam

UEM Sunrise is the flagship company for property business for UEM Group and Khazanah. It is listed under Bursa Malaysia with current market capitalisation of USD 3.1 bil (RM9.8 bil). UEM Sunrise is the master developer and main landowner of the award-winning Nusajaya. Key developments include:

Kota Iskandar Puteri Harbor Southern Industrial Logistics Clusters Bio-XCell Mall of Medini

Nusajaya is the Winner of FIABCI Prix d’Excellence 2012

Master Plan Category

- Premium quality factories built to Singapore standards

- Freehold

- Semi-detached factories with built-up area of:

- approx 13,000 sq ft

- approx 15,000 sq ft

- approx 18,000 sq ft

- Detached factories with built-up area of:

- approx 33,000 sq ft

- Secured premises supported by quality amenities and

reliable infrastructure

READY-BUILT FACILITIES (RBFs)

- Customised buildings, ranging from 1ha – 10ha or more,

built to customers’ requirements

- One-stop hassle-free solution: from design, construction and

project management to on-going property management and

even e-infrastructure services

- Flexible financing solution: Build-&-Lease option provides

custom-built spaces which are leased back to companies upon

completion

BUILD-TO-SUIT FACILITIES (BTS)

Comprehensive Real Estate Solutions
